Maybelle Center is seeking a Community Safety Technician who will be responsible for providing security services for Maybelle Center (including the Macdonald Residence and Maybelle Center administrative and program space.) The Community Safety Technician is responsible for maintaining a safe and orderly environment at Maybelle Center, making sure residents’ rights are honored while creating a drug free, violence free, and respectful space for both residents and staff. This position is full-time, non-exempt and will be on-site at the Macdonald Residence Assisted Living Facility and will be a NOC shift position from 10:00 PM-6:30 AM Sunday through Thursday.

Duties and Responsibilities:

  • Conduct internal patrols to ensure access points are properly secured and to ensure protection of property and people with a high degree of attentiveness to details and safety.
  • Monitor property to detect unauthorized trespassers and provide appropriate deterrence and a calming presence.
  • Monitor surveillance cameras to assess external environment and potential risks.
  • Prevent and detect theft or misappropriation of goods, money, or other items of value.
  • Protect individuals and property from harm.
  • Respond to emergency situations and implement emergency response procedures.
  • Investigate reported incidents in a timely manner.
  • Document rounds in Safety Logbook and write clear, detailed, accurate reports as needed.
  • Interact positively with all individuals with whom there is contact, encouraging a positive work environment for all staff and a positive living environment for all residents.
  • Assure that the after-hours phone line is being answered and information passed along appropriately.
  • Prevents unauthorized access.
  • Must report emergency situations as they happen to Community Safety Manager.
  • Provide a visible security presence to deter potential crimes and unruly behavior.
  • Contract emergency services when needed to ensure effective emergency response for staff and/or residents.
  • Community Security Technicians are required to cross-train and assist other departments with organizational needs and tasks.
  • Assist with special projects as assigned and perform other duties.
